ABSTRACT:
An ink jet printer head including a cavity unit having a plurality of ink ejection nozzles. The cavity unit and an actuator are stacked on each other. The cavity unit is constituted by a plurality of sheet members which are stacked on each other. A spacer sheet is provided which is interposed between a base sheet and at least one manifold sheet. The spacer sheet is more rigid than each of sheet members other than at least one spacer sheet. The spacer sheet has a thickness of from about 800 μm to about 500 μm and each of at least the base sheet and the manifold sheet has a thickness of about 50 μm and about 150 μm.
